Inp.polri.go.id – Kupang. The Turangga Mantap Brata Operation personnel of Kupang City Sub-regional Police continues to safeguard the election logistics at Kupang City General Election Commission (KPU) warehouse at Timor Raya Street KM.8, Kelapa Lima, Kupang City on Monday (12/18/2023).
As of now, Indonesia is now in election atmosphere as the country is about to determine the next new president for 2024-2029. Seeing the importance of the election, police aims to secure the 2024 election logistics.
The election logistics 2024 include ballot papers, ballot boxes, ink, and others. Those logistic would play important role in determining the fate of Indonesia for the next five years.
Kupang City Sub-regional Police Chief Senior Superintendent Rishian Krisna Budhiaswanto says the safeguarding election logistics has been carried out strictly to ensure the upcoming election would go accordingly.
“Physically, the security of KPU office building was conducted by deploying our personnel. The security also enhanced by installing CCTV camera. While, non-physically, the security carried out by scanning every item entering and exiting the building to ensure the items are not stolen or forged,” says Rishian Krishna on Monday (12/18/2023).
On that occasion, Krishna that the security operation is part of preventive strategy and effort to guarantee election integrity and security.
“We are committed to maintain security and the smoothness of the election process in Kupang City,” says Krishna.
According to Krishna, with the implementation of security operations around KPU warehouse, it is hoped that it could provide security around the area.
“Our operations not only to protect the important items, build also to build public trust that the election would be going fairly, transparent and safe. We are ready to work together with related stake holders to ensure the success of the election,” conclude the police chief.
